Ms Bessie Greer age 90 of Valentine Branch Rd. Cannon, KY, departed this life on Monday, June 24, 2013 at her home. She was the daughter of James and Ella Elizabeth (Rash) Greer born to them on January 17, 1923 in War Eagle, West Virginia. Miss Greer had a masters degree in education and had been an elementary school teacher in Perry Co., KY and also in Dickenson Co., Virginia. She was a member of the East Barbourville Baptist Church.
She is preceded in death by her parents, James and Ella Greer, four brothers, Ed, Charles, Howard and Stewart Greer and one sister, Virginia Wilson Greer.
Survivors include her caring niece, DeRhonda Hubbs and her husband Chris of Cannon, two brothers, Jimmie Greer and wife Maxine of North Carolina and Robert Greer of Indiana, one sister, Mary Greer Bush of Virginia along with several other nieces, nephews and friends are left to mourn her passing.
Funeral services for Ms Bessie Greer will be conducted in the Hampton Funeral Home Chapel on Thursday, June 27, 2013 at 1:00 p.m. with Rev. James Vandy officiating. She will be laid to rest in the Resthaven Memorial Cemetery in Jeff, KY. Hampton Funeral Home is in charge of all arrangements.
Friends will be received at the Hampton Funeral Home on Thursday from 11:00 a.m. until the hour of service at 1:00p.m. Family & Friends will meet at the Rest Haven Cemetery in Jeff, KY at 3:30 p.m.
